JOB DESCRIPTION – ARCHITECT

Position: Architect
Department: Architecture & Design
Employment Type: Full-Time
Location: Patna, Bihar
Company: Sanyukt Infra

Role Summary

We are looking for a creative, technically competent, and responsible Architect to join our multidisciplinary design team. The candidate will be involved in architectural planning, design development, preparation of working drawings, coordination with structural and MEP consultants, preparation of presentation drawings, site coordination, and execution support for residential, commercial, institutional, hospitality, and government projects.

Key Responsibilities

- Prepare architectural concepts, layouts, floor plans, elevations, sections, and working drawings.
- Develop architectural designs based on client requirements, site conditions, applicable building bye-laws, NBC provisions, and project specifications.
- Prepare submission drawings, sanction drawings, tender drawings, GFC drawings, and detailed construction drawings.
- Coordinate architectural drawings with:
- Structural drawings
- Electrical services
- Plumbing/PHE services
- HVAC
- Fire-fighting systems
- Landscape
- Interior design
- Prepare and review door-window schedules, flooring layouts, toilet details, staircase details, façade details, and other architectural details.
- Ensure proper coordination and checking of drawings before issue to client/site.
- Assist in preparation of DPRs, BOQs, estimates, specifications, presentations, and tender documents where required.
- Develop 3D models and presentation material for client discussions.
- Attend client meetings and incorporate approved design modifications.
- Conduct site visits, site measurements, inspections, and coordination meetings.




- Check execution at site with respect to approved architectural/GFC drawings.
- Resolve architectural and interdisciplinary coordination issues during construction.
- Maintain proper drawing records, revisions, and project documentation.
- Coordinate with vendors, contractors, consultants, and project teams.
- Ensure projects are designed in accordance with applicable building bye-laws, NBC, fire norms, accessibility standards, and statutory requirements.
- Work simultaneously on multiple projects while meeting project timelines.

Required Qualification

B.Arch – Bachelor of Architecture from a recognized institution.

Registration with the Council of Architecture (COA) is preferred/required depending upon the position.

Experience

Preferred: 1–5 years of relevant architectural experience.

Fresh graduates with strong architectural design, drafting, and software skills may also be considered for junior positions.

Software Skills

Candidate should have good working knowledge of:

- AutoCAD
- SketchUp
- Microsoft Office
- Adobe Photoshop / presentation software

Knowledge of the following will be an added advantage:

- Revit / BIM
- Lumion / Enscape / V-Ray
- Coohom or similar visualization software
- MS Excel for area statements, schedules, and project documentation

Technical Skills





Candidate should have a good understanding of:

- Architectural planning and space planning
- Building bye-laws
- FAR / FSI calculations
- Ground coverage and setbacks
- Parking requirements
- Building services coordination
- Working drawings and construction detailing
- Building materials and construction techniques
- Area calculations and schedules
- Site execution and quality checking
